## Runbook: Gridsmith crossword generator — regeneration stall

If the Gridsmith generator stalls mid-fill, it is usually exhausting the word pool for themed puzzles. Restart the worker, then confirm the fill completes within the timeout. Reviewers checking related patches should verify that pool limits and timeout handling are not altered without updating this runbook. The generator reads its settings at startup; the current configuration values are listed below.

config for yahof-tajop:
zorath:
  pin: 7493
  metrics_host: metrics.zorath.tolvaqsys.internal
  tenant: praiel
  seal: seal_fd9cd4f1

## Build Provenance — FeedCheck Validator

Plugin authors: every FeedCheck release ships with signed provenance. Verify before linking against the validator SDK. Builds run on Quillhaven's hermetic runners; no network access, pinned toolchains. Mismatched digests mean a tampered artifact — reject it. Compare your downloaded bundle against the token printed below.

trace token, bawep-fahof: htk6_262092

Subject: DR drill — string extraction script

Hi Tomas, as part of next week's disaster-recovery drill for Lingopress, we'll rebuild the translation-string extraction tooling from the cold backup. Please review the restore steps before Thursday: the script, its glossary cache, and the CI hook all come from one encrypted snapshot. Restoration can't proceed until the snapshot is unlocked, so I'm including the recovery passphrase immediately below for the drill.

vault phrase of yadug-haweg = holath-ulaath

Subject: Heads up — DispatchWiz key rotated

Hey support crew,

We rotated the key the driver-assignment heuristic uses to talk to the routing backend. If customers report drivers getting weird assignments today, check that your test tools picked up the new credential first before escalating. Old key dies Thursday noon. Here's the new one for the sandbox environment.

app token of fajop-fahif = qvz4-AnML